Fix compilation errors after method GetDefaultHostIP was removed

This commit is contained in:
Evgeny L 2016-09-01 11:40:32 +03:00 committed by Ilya Dmitrichenko
parent f223d814da
commit a82c490315
No known key found for this signature in database
GPG Key ID: E7889175A6C0CEB9
2 changed files with 4 additions and 3 deletions

View File

@ -27,6 +27,7 @@ import (
kubemaster "k8s.io/kubernetes/pkg/kubeadm/master"
kubeadmutil "k8s.io/kubernetes/pkg/kubeadm/util"
cmdutil "k8s.io/kubernetes/pkg/kubectl/cmd/util"
netutil "k8s.io/kubernetes/pkg/util/net"
)
var (
@ -59,11 +60,11 @@ func NewCmdInit(out io.Writer, params *kubeadmapi.BootstrapParams) *cobra.Comman
func RunInit(out io.Writer, cmd *cobra.Command, args []string, params *kubeadmapi.BootstrapParams) error {
if params.Discovery.ListenIP == "" {
ip, err := kubeadmutil.GetDefaultHostIP()
ip, err := netutil.ChooseHostInterface()
if err != nil {
return err
}
params.Discovery.ListenIP = ip
params.Discovery.ListenIP = ip.String()
}
if err := kubemaster.CreateTokenAuthFile(params); err != nil {
return err

View File

@ -98,7 +98,7 @@ func NewCmdManualBootstrapInitMaster(out io.Writer, params *kubeadmapi.Bootstrap
if err != nil {
return fmt.Errorf("Unable to autodetect IP address [%s], please specify with --listen-ip", err)
}
params.Discovery.ListenIP = ip
params.Discovery.ListenIP = ip.String()
}
if err := kubemaster.CreateTokenAuthFile(params); err != nil {
return err